Brief specs of 2002 Bentley Arnage 6.8

4-door 4-seater sedan (saloon), petrol (gasoline) 8-cylinder 32-valve V engine, OHV (overhead valve, I-head), 6750 cm3 / 411.9 cu in / 411.9 cu in, 337.0 kW / 451.9 hp / 451.9 hp @ 4100 rpm / 4100 rpm / 4100 rpm, 874.6 N·m / 645.1 lb·ft / 645.1 lb·ft @ 3250 rpm / 3250 rpm / 3250 rpm, automatic 4-speed transmission, rear wheel drive, 249 km/h / 155 mph / 155 mph top speed, consumption 20.6 l/100km / 13.7 mpg-UK / 11.4 mpg-US

Six Major Factors that Influence Auto Insurance Rates

No two car insurance rates are the same. From driver to driver, several factors will change how much a policyholder pays for even the same coverage. Here we review the six main components that go into the auto insurance rates recipe.

1. How Much You Drive

Car insurance companies measure rates based on risk. The more miles you drive, the higher the risk you will be in a car accident. You’ll pay more if you drive more. If, on the other hand, you drive fewer than 10,000 miles annually, you may qualify for a low mileage discount from your auto insurer. People who carpool often receive discounts because they drive less frequently.

2. Your Driving History

Being a good driver matters to car insurers. Many insurance companies offer special discounts to good drivers. If you have had a series of accidents or traffic violations, you may pay more for your premium. If you have not carried car insurance in several years, you may also pay more for your policy.
